Output 26ed4dfa8f661ea199dd32652236adbfa177d85c3992c06aee632fef63ca29ab:0

value
738572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9147803a50ebbc0fec1dae2489284c4aac45766d OP_EQUAL
address
3EwBZKyvuAXKJJXzx5nzq7DgkjzaCyqUu8
transaction
26ed4dfa8f661ea199dd32652236adbfa177d85c3992c06aee632fef63ca29ab
spent
true